The Unique Properties of Copper
Copper is not just another metal; it's a unique blend of physical and chemical properties that make it indispensable. Its excellent electrical and thermal conductivity ranks it among the best. Additionally, its resistance to corrosion and ease of fabrication only adds to its allure. But let's not forget its aesthetic appeal—copper has an unmistakable charm that commands attention.
Applications of Copper Plates in Modern Industries
As I sift through the various applications, it becomes increasingly clear how integral copper plates are in several sectors:
- Electrical Engineering: Due to its high conductivity, copper plates serve as crucial components in electrical circuits.
- Construction: Used extensively in roofing and gutters, offering both durability and beauty.
- Art and Design: Artists leverage copper plates for engraving, providing a canvas that lends itself well to intricate designs.
- Aerospace and Automotive: Beyond aesthetics, they provide essential thermal management solutions in these high-performance industries.

How to Copper Plate Metal: A Guided Approach
Engaging in the practice of how to copper plate metal can be quite rewarding. Let me walk you through a general approach:
- Preparation: Begin by cleaning the metal surface thoroughly.
- Solution Creation: Mix copper sulfate and distilled water to create a plating bath.
- Electrode Set-Up: Attach a copper electrode to the plating setup.
- Plating Process: Immerse the object and power the setup, allowing copper ions to deposit evenly.
- Finishing: Rinse and polish for a smooth, shiny surface!
Benefits of Using Copper Plates Over Other Materials
Copper plates provide several advantages that other materials simply cannot match. For starters, they excel in thermal and electrical conductivity, making them suitable for high-tech applications. Moreover, their natural antimicrobial properties make them ideal for use in healthcare settings. As a result, many industries, including electronics and plumbing, increasingly rely on copper plates.
